+# RUN: toyc-ch7 %s -emit=ast 2>&1 | FileCheck %s
+
+struct Struct {
+ var a;
+ var b;
+}
+
+# User defined generic function may operate on struct types as well.
+def multiply_transpose(Struct value) {
+ # We can access the elements of a struct via the '.' operator.
+ return transpose(value.a) * transpose(value.b);
+}
+
+def main() {
+ # We initialize struct values using a composite initializer.
+ Struct value = {[[1, 2, 3], [4, 5, 6]], [[1, 2, 3], [4, 5, 6]]};
+
+ # We pass these arguments to functions like we do with variables.
+ var c = multiply_transpose(value);
+ print(c);
+}
